Important facts about memory supplements include:
* The FDA says omega-3 supplements should not go over 3,000 milligrams of fish oil daily.
* B vitamins, like B6, B12, and B9, are vital for brain health and may slow down cognitive decline in older adults.
* Phosphatidylserine levels drop with age, and research suggests it can improve memory and thinking skills.

Safety Considerations and Potential Side Effects
When looking into memory support supplements, safety is key. A reliable home care agency can guide you. They help you choose the right supplements for your health needs.
Some supplements, like Ginkgo biloba, might cause side effects. These can include headaches, nausea, and dizziness. Always talk to a doctor before starting any supplement, especially if you’re on medication. A trusted elderly care company can help manage your medications and watch for side effects.
Some supplements can interact with medications, like blood thinners. This can lead to bleeding risks. It’s important to work with a doctor to ensure safe use. A reliable home care agency can offer support and connect you with experienced home care professionals and personalized care solutions.
